What is Cosmetology

esthetics facial toners Cazenovia NYCosmetology is a profession that is everything about making the human body look more attractive through the application of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that many cosmetology schools are regarded as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the word c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ic can be almost anything that enhances the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, most states require that you undergo some form of specialized training and then become licensed. Once licensed, the work settings include not only Cazenovia NY beauty salons and barber shops, but also such businesses as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have acquired experience and a clientele, open their own shops or salons. Others will begin servicing customers either in their own homes or will go to the client’s house, or both. Cosmetology college graduates are known by many professional names and work in a wide range of specialties including:

  • Estheticians
  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As formerly mentioned, in most states practicing cosmetologists must be licensed. In some states there is an exemption. Only those performing more skilled services, for instance h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Other people working in cosmetology and less skilled, such as shampooers, are not required to be licensed in those states.

Esthetics Degrees

Cazenovia NY esthetician client with face maskThere are primarily two pathways offered to receive esthetician training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) course,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s normally require 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ree usually tak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in all of the main are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are available if you want to specialize in just one area, for instance esthetics. A degree program will also most likely incorporate management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to manage a salon or other Cazenovia NY business. Higher deg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such areas as salon or spa management. Whichever type of program you go with, it’s essential to make sure that it’s certified by the New York Board of Cosmetology. Many states only recognize schools that are accredited by certain respected agencies,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). We will review the advantages of accreditation for the school you select in the following segment.

Online Esthetician Programs

woman attending esthetician school online in Cazenovia NYOnline esthetician programs are accommodating for Cazenovia NY students who are employed full-time and have family commitments that make it difficult to attend a more traditional school. There are a large number of online beauty school programs offered that can be accessed by means of a personal computer or laptop at the student’s convenience. More traditional cosmetology schools are typically fast paced since many programs are as brief as 6 or 8 months. This means that a significant amount of time is spent in the classroom. With internet programs, you are covering the same volume of material, but you are not devoting numerous hours away from your home or driving to and from classes. On the other hand, it’s imperative that the training program you choose can provide internship training in area salons and parlors in order that you also receive the hands-on training necessary for a comprehensive education. Without the internship part of the training, it’s difficult to acquire the skills required to work in any area of the cosmetology industry. So be sure if you choose to enroll in an online program to confirm that internship training is provided in your area.

Questions to Ask Esthetician Degree Programs

Cazenovia NY models benefit from esthetic treatmentsFollowing is a series of questions that you will want to investigate for any esthetician training program you are contemplating. As we have already discussed, the location of the school in relation to your Cazenovia residence, together with the price of tuition, will most likely be your primary qualifiers. Whether you wish to pursue a certificate, diploma or a degree will no doubt be next on your list. But once you have reduced your school options based on those preliminary qualifications, there are additional factors that you need to research and take into consideration before enrolling in a cosmetology program. Following we have put together some of those supplemental questions that you need to ask every school before making a final determination.

Is the Program Accredited? It’s essential to make certain that the esthetician college you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ards ensu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for getting student loans or financial aid, which typically are not offered in 13035 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, numerous Cazenovia NY businesses will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Does the School have a Good Reputation?  Every esthetician college that you are seriously considering should have a good to exceptional reputation within the profession. Being accredited is a good beginning. Next, ask the schools for references from their network of employers where they have referred their students. Confirm that the schools have high job placement rates, attesting that their students are highly demanded. Check rating companies for reviews as well as the school’s accrediting organizations. If you have any connections with Cazenovia NY salon owners or managers, or someone working in the business, ask them if they are familiar with the schools you are considering. They may even be able to suggest others that you had not looked into. And finally, contact the New York school licensing authority to see if there have been any complaints filed or if the schools are in complete compliance.

What’s the School’s Focus?  Many esthetician schools offer programs that are comprehensive in nature, focusing on all areas of cosmetology. Others are more focused, providing training in a specific specialty, for instance hairstyling, manicuring or electrolysis. Schools that offer degree programs frequently broaden into a management and marketing curriculum. So it’s imperative that you pick a school that focuses on your area of interest. If your objective is to be trained as an esthetician, make certain that the school you enroll in is accredited and well regarded for that program. If your dream is to start a Cazenovia NY beauty salon, then you want to enroll in a degree program that will teach you how to be an owner/operator. Choosing a highly regarded school with a poor program in the specialty you are pursuing will not deliver the training you need.

Is Any Hands-On Training Provided?  Learning and refining esthetician techniques and abilities demands plenty of practice on people. Check how much live, hands-on training is included in the beauty classes you will be attending. Some schools have salons on campus that make it possible for students to practice their growing talents on volunteers. If a beauty school provides little or no scheduled live training, but instead depends mainly on the use of mannequins, it might not be the best alternative for cultivating your skills. So search for other schools that offer this type of training.

Does the School Provide Job Assistance?  As soon as a student graduates from an esthetician program, it’s essential that he or she receives help in landing that initial job. Job placement programs are an integral part of that process. Schools that offer help develop relationships with Cazenovia NY businesses that are looking for trained graduates available for hiring. Verify that the programs you are considering have job placement programs and find out which salons and organizations they refer students to. Also, ask what their job placement rates are. High rates not only affirm that they have extensive networks of employers, but that their programs are highly regarded as well.

Is Financial Assistance Available?  Many esthetician schools offer financ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Find out if the schools you are considering have a financial aid department. Consult with a counselor and learn what student loans or grants you may qualify for. If the school is a member of the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ships accessible to students as well. If a school meets each of your other qualifications with the exception of expense, do not drop it as an option before you find out what financial assistance may be available.

Cazenovia, New York

The Town of Cazenovia was established in 1793 by the Towns of Whitestown and Paris (both in Oneida County) before the creation of Madison County. Subsequently, other towns in the county were formed from partitions of its territory. Cazenovia was part of a region called "The Gore," based on a surveying error.

According to the United States Census Bureau, the town has a total area of 51.7 square miles (134.0 km²), with 49.9 square miles (129.2 km²) of land and 1.8 square miles (4.7 km²) of (3.54%) water. The Town contains Cazenovia Lake.

As of the census[5] of 2000, there were 6,481 people, 2,353 households, and 1,658 families residing in the town. The population density was 129.9 people per square mile (50.2/km²). There were 2,567 housing units at an average density of 51.5 per square mile (19.9/km²). The racial makeup of the town was 97.25% White, 1.10% Black or African American, 0.26% Native American, 0.52% Asian, 0.15% from other races, and 0.69% from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race were 1.48% of the population.
